Responsibilities
- Program CNC machines using G-code and other programming languages to produce parts according to specifications.
- Set up and operate CNC lathes and mills, ensuring optimal performance and safety.
- Read and interpret blueprints, technical drawings, and CAD models.
- Conduct quality control checks on finished products to ensure they meet required tolerances.
- Collaborate with engineering and production teams to optimize machining processes.
- Perform routine maintenance on CNC machines to ensure reliability and longevity.
- Document production processes and maintain accurate records of work performed.
- Adhere to safety protocols and maintain a clean, organized workspace.
